Potential Partnerships and Collaborations to Enhance Marketing Efforts of Humic Acid Product Manufacturers
Humic acid is a natural organic substance derived from decomposed plant and animal matter. It is widely used in agriculture as a soil amendment to improve soil health, nutrient availability, and plant growth. As humic acid products gain popularity in the market, manufacturers can explore various partnerships and collaborations to enhance their marketing efforts. Here are some potential avenues for collaboration:1. Research Institutions and Universities
Partnering with research institutions and universities can provide manufacturers with access to scientific expertise and credibility. Collaborating on research projects can help validate the efficacy of humic acid products and provide valuable data to support marketing claims. 2. Agricultural Associations and Organizations
Collaborating with agricultural associations and organizations can help manufacturers tap into existing networks and reach a wider audience. These associations often organize conferences, trade shows, and seminars where manufacturers can showcase their products and connect with potential customers. Establishing partnerships with distributors and retailers can significantly expand the reach of humic acid products. Distributors have established distribution networks and can help manufacturers reach new markets and customers. Retailers, on the other hand, can provide shelf space and promote the products directly to consumers. 4. Farmers and Growers
Engaging directly with farmers and growers is crucial for the success of humic acid product manufacturers. Collaborating with farmers can involve conducting on-farm trials, providing product demonstrations, and offering technical support. Collaborating with supply chain partners, such as fertilizer manufacturers or seed companies, can create synergistic marketing opportunities. Manufacturers can explore co-branding initiatives, joint marketing campaigns, or bundled product offerings.
